- To modify existing Subsidiary Account Privilege file, expand the "User" Maintenance 
				folder, expand the desired "User" Group folder, 
				expand the Privilege folder and click Modify. 
				
  
					
				
  
			 - Select the desired Subsidiary Account from the available selections shown. 
				If there are more than ten (10) available Subsidiary Accounts, an extended search engine will 
				appear. Click here for details 
				on using this search engine.
				
  
				
				Note: 
				- If you do not want to use the extended search engine, 
					close the extended search engine and use the Next and 
					Previous buttons instead to navigate through the available selections. 
					To bring out the extended search engine, click the Search button.
				
  
				
   
			 - Once you have selected the desired Subsidiary Account file to modify, this will bring 
				out the file's information page.  
				
  
			 - On the information page, modify the desired fields. 
				Click here for details on modifying 
				existing document file.
				
  
			 - Clicking the Back button will take you back to the previous page 
				visited.
				
  
			 - Clicking the Search Subsidiary Account button will bring out the 
				extended search engine to search 
				for a particular Subsidiary Account file to modify.
				
  
			 - Clicking the Reset button will remove the recently entered data and 
				bring back the original data entries of the file from the last saved. 
				
  
			 - Once you are sure about your entries, simply move your cursor over the Save 
				button and press your left mouse button to update the modified Subsidiary Account file. 
				A confirmation will appear either the action taken 
				was a success 
				or an error has occurred.
				
  
			 - Click the Cancel button to abort the operation and return to the 
				welcome page or main menu.
				
   
			 - Click the Help button to bring out the help guide for the current page.
				
  
				
				Note: 
				- The Search Subsidiary Account button only appears when there 
					are more than ten (10) available selections of Subsidiary Accounts.
